检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
日志出现clean时,不执行下一步,web页面显示服务器错误,请问这是表示什么错误??
在数据库管理中,字符串操作是常见的需求之一。MySQL 提供了多种内置函数来处理字符串,其中 REVERSE 函数用于反转字符串。虽然这是一个相对简单的操作,但在某些数据处理和分析场景中,反转字符串可以提供有用的解决方案。本文将详细介绍如何在 MySQL 中使用 REVERSE 函数及其应用场景。
什么是约束? 约束是数据库表结构的一部分,用于限制列中的数据,确保数据符合预期的规则或条件。使用约束可以自动执行数据验证,减少手动检查的需求,从而提升数据库的可靠性。约束在数据库设计中起着关键作用,帮助防止数据的重复、空值、不符合业务逻辑等问题。 2. MySQL 中的约束类型 MySQL
'02000' SET s=1; #设置游标到最后的条件 call zzSplist(i_docIds,';');#调取函数分割字符串 OPEN tyoub; #打开游标开始遍历 FETCH tyoub INTO tdocId; while s <>
在 MySQL 中,字符串处理是日常数据库操作的重要组成部分。SPACE 函数是一个非常有用的字符串函数,它用于生成指定数量的空格字符串。理解和正确使用 SPACE 函数,可以在字符串格式化、数据填充和数据展示等方面提供极大的便利。本文将详细介绍 MySQL 中 SPACE 函数
在 MySQL 中,ALIAS(别名)是一个非常强大的功能,它可以使你的 SQL 查询更加简洁和易读。通过为表或列指定临时名称,ALIAS 帮助你在复杂查询中更清晰地引用数据。本文将详细介绍 MySQL 中使用 ALIAS 的方法,包括其基本概念、语法、使用示例以及最佳实践。 一、ALIAS
orange 在这个示例中,REPLACE 函数将所有的 apple 替换为了 orange。 示例 3:替换为空字符串 如果需要删除字符串中的某些子字符串,可以将 new_substring 设为空字符串。例如,将字符串 Remove spaces 中的空格删除: SELECT
Manipulation Language)数据操作语言,是指对数据库进行增删改的操作指令,主要有INSERT、UPDATE、DELETE三种,代表插入、更新与删除,这是学习MySQL必要掌握的基本知识。方语法中 [] 中内容可以省略。 INSERT操作 语法格式如下: insert
STRING 用于将字符串source按照pattern的分组规则进行字符串匹配,返回第groupid个组匹配到的字符串内容。 replace replace(string <str>, string <old>, string <new>) STRING 将字符串中与指定字符串匹配的子串替换为另一字符串。
点击navicat进行安装 3. 使用不注册版本的方法(支持正版) 注意:要选择你安装navicat的路径下的navicat.exe 打开使用即可 如果连不上,记得设置本地native用户登录 可以看到navicat 连接MySQL实例成功 ####总结
使用Docker安装MySQL,操作起来比较方便。相较于手动逐个rpm安装的方式,简单了很多。 docker run -d -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=您的密码 mysql --default_authenti
RDS For MySQL MySQL是目前最受欢迎的开源数据库之一,其性能卓越,成为WEB开发的高效解决方案。 云数据库 RDS for MySQL拥有稳定可靠、安全运行、弹性伸缩、轻松管理、经济实用等特点。 架构成熟稳定,支持流行应用程序,适用于多
ExtractedString Database 在这个示例中,RIGHT 函数从 MySQL Database 的右侧提取了 8 个字符,即 Database。 示例 2:提取字符串的全部内容 如果 length 大于字符串的实际长度,RIGHT 函数将返回整个字符串。例如: SELECT
在 MySQL 中,字符串操作是数据库管理的重要组成部分,其中 LOWER 函数是用于将字符串中的所有字符转换为小写字母的常用工具。本文将详细介绍 LOWER 函数的语法、应用场景、使用注意事项,并通过实际案例来展示其在 MySQL 中的应用。 一、LOWER 函数的基本语法
cleaned_data; 在这个示例中,cleaned_data CTE 处理和清理原始数据,然后将清理后的数据插入到目标表中。 5. 注意事项 5.1 性能考虑 CTE 在复杂查询中可以提高代码的可读性,但可能会影响性能,特别是在使用递归 CTE 时。要注意优化查询,例如使用适当的索引。 优化建议:
Charlie 在这个示例中,NOT EXISTS 子查询用于找出 customers 表中 customer_id 不在 orders 表中的客户。 4. EXISTS 的应用场景 4.1 数据完整性检查 EXISTS 常用于确保某些记录在其他表中存在,从而避免孤立记录的产生。
Davis Michael Brown 这个查询将两个表中的姓名合并为一个结果集,并自动去除了重复的记录。 2.2 使用 UNION ALL 如果我们希望包括所有记录(包括重复的记录),可以使用 UNION ALL。 使用 UNION ALL 合并两个表的姓名: SELECT name
TrimmedString 示例 4:与其他字符串函数结合使用 RTRIM 函数可以与其他字符串函数结合使用,以便在字符串处理过程中实现更复杂的操作。例如,结合 LTRIM 函数可以同时去除字符串两端的空白字符: SELECT LTRIM(RTRIM('
下面我们使用pymysql模块来浅尝一下MySQL在Python中的相关操作 程序流程如下: 使用import导入PyMysql模块,再使用PyMysql中的函数进行数据库的连接 使用在MySQL中创建数据库 使用insert()方法在表中插入一个新的记录,当在数据库中插入多行数据时,则使用insert_many()方法对其进行处理
-- 将当前员工添加到路径中FROM employees eINNER JOIN employee_hierarchy eh ON e.manager_id = eh.id)SELECT * FROM employee_hierarchy;在这个例子中:WITH RECURSIVE